Here's Why You Won't Be Able to Get a Replica of Meghan Markle's Engagement Ring


If you’ve been subtly dropping hints to your S.O. about hopping across the pond to get your own replica of the engagement ring Prince Harry gave to Meghan Markle—casual!—think again: The jewelry company behind the ring won’t be making replicas.

Stephen Connelly, the director of the London-based Cleave and Company, told the Associated Press that the media attention the company has received since the couple’s engagement announcement has been “a bit of a shock.”

“We’re not going to be making replicas of it,” he said. “If you want a ring, then we’ll design you a different one.”

Harry worked with Connelly’s team to design the gorgeous three-diamond ring. The biggest diamond, in the middle, was sourced from Botswana, where the couple spent time at the beginning of their relationship. The two diamonds on either side were chosen from his mother Princess Diana’s collection. And everything is set in yellow gold, Markle’s favorite.

According to the AP, David Thomas, a former Crown Jeweler who now works with Cleave and Company, said that working on the couple’s was the “biggest and hardest secret” he’s ever had to keep. He said that the press has bombarded him with questions, but he refuses to answer out of respect for the couple’s privacy. “Jewelers are like doctors: We never discuss our patients!” he said. (He also refuses to share how much the ring cost.)

The Brand That Made Meghan Markle's Engagement Coat Is Renaming it the 'Meghan'


The Internet all but combusted this morning when Kensington Palace announced that Meghan Markle and Prince Harry were officially engaged. Then, there was a formal photo call at Kensington Palace’s Sunken Gardens, which sparked another round of overjoyed fan reactions. To top it all off, the 36-year-old actress stepped out with new fiancé wearing a coat that sent everyone into yet another spiral.

Everyone had questions after seeing Markle and Prince Harry together as a newly engaged couple—mainly, what’s the story behind her sparkly engagement ring, and which lucky designers dressed her for the big reveal? The makers of Markle’s first royal look have thankfully been identified: She opted for a white coat by Canadian brand Line the Label, a green dress by P.A.R.O.S.H., and heels by Aquazurra.

PHOTO: Samir Hussein

Shortly after the outfit credits were identified, Markle’s exact Line the Label coat sold out, with the brand reportedly experiencing some technical difficulties amid all the royal excitement.

John Muscat, President and Co-Founder of Line the Label, released a statement shortly after the sighting: “We are incredibly honored that Meghan chose to wear a LINE coat to mark this very special occasion. Meghan has an effortlessly chic sense of style, which we’ve always admired.”

Markle has been a fan of the brand for some time now. Before the engagement photo call, the Suits star wore trench coat by the knitwear brand to the Invictus games back in September. (This was also the first time she stepped out publicly with Prince Harry.)

Given all this excitement (and Markle’s love for the brand), Muscat announced that Line the Label would be renaming the coat she wore to the photo call after the future royal. “We know this particular coat is one of her favorite pieces so we have officially decided to name it the ‘Meghan,” he said in a statement. “We are elated for Meghan and wish her a lifetime of happiness with Prince Harry.”

While all that interest in the newly dubbed ‘Meghan’ coat wiped the retailer clean of inventory, there’s still hope if you’re dying for Markle’s exact outerwear: A representative for Line the Label tells Glamour that you can place an order for the coat by sending an email to line@nkpr.net. The Meghan coat retails for $799 Canadian dollars, which is about $626.50 in U.S. dollars at the current exchange rate.

While LINE is a clear Markle favorite, her garments from other retailers have also attracted some serious traffic. Last September, her burgundy dress from Aritzia and her white ‘Husband’ button-down from Misha Nonoo were also swiped up fast by royal fans.
